  • AIO Remote wont recognize my network printer deskjet 3050

    AIO remote app (IOS) did not recognize my network printer (Deskjet 3050), other apps (printer pro lite) did recognize the printer flawlessly, both the printer and the iphone are in the same network, I can print from my PC and my mac but not from AIO remote app (not even recognize the printer).
    Can you help me?

    Hello MrCrysis,
    With the Printer Pro Lite app working to printer, this is excellent to hear. Although this is not an HP app. So to explain as to why the AiO Remote app is not recognizing your printer, and not being able to scan. Your printer does not have AirPrint capabilities according to the 'HP Deskjet 3050 (J610) and 3050A (J611) All-in-One Printer Series Product Specifications'. AirPrint is a requirement for the HP AiO Remote app to work, and because the printer does not have AirPrint the app can not see the printer.

  • HP Deskjet 3050 - Unable to connect to WPA secured wireless network

    Hello,
    My first post here so please excuse any faux pas on my part.  I bought this HP Deskjet 3050 a week ago and have been waging war with it ever since.  I'd be really grateful if someone could possibly advise on how I can resolve this.
    I am unable to connect the printer to my secured wireless network, even though other computers, cell phones, etc. are connected without issue.  I have tried WPA, WPA2 and WPA2-Mixed security modes with the same failure. Specifically, the connection wizard reaches 66% and then displays the error that the wizard is unable to find network/printer.  If I disable the security, the printer connects fine.
    I'm using a Linksys WRVS4400N router with firewall and associated firewall settings disabled.  The router is broadcasting on 802.11G/N mixed mode.
    I'm installing the software supplied on the setup CD on a Windows XP SP3 system.  I have confirmed that the network the PC and printer are connected to are the same.

    HI,
    firstly, apologies for the delay getting back to you.  Poor health has meant I've had little time nor inclination to do much on the computer side of htings.
    Anyway, I'm please to say the problem with the HP 3050 failing to connect to my network is now solved.  It seems to be a bug with the setup software, and that seems to include the latest version posted Dec 2010.
    To resolve the problem, I did the following:
    1. Disable all security options for the network, so it's just an open network.
    2. Connect the HP 3050 to the network using the setup wizard. This time it connected OK for me.
    3. Locate the printer's IP address.  I used the client list table accessed through my router's interface. You may be able to get this through the printer's on-screen menu, but as I'm partially sighted, this wasn't an option for me.
    4. Log into the printer's control panel at http://ip.address.of.printer e.g. http://192.168.2.108
    5. Under the advanced options, configure the settings for the network, including security protocol and passphrase.  Remember to enter the SSID of the network exactly as configured on the router.
    6. Apply the settings and log out of the printer's control panel.
    7. Log back into the router's control panel and re-apply the security options.  Be sure that they match those match those entered for the printer.
    Hopefully this will be of use to others in the same position.
